Geology Field Trip

Gualaca/Caldera.  We visit rocks at a hydro project as well as prehistoric rock carvings in Gualaca.   The trip also includes a complex pyroclastic flow that went down a river leaving deformed and metamorphed river sediments that contain fossil shells. Approximately 5 hours

These trips are free of charge but individual vehicles are used.  Trip leader is Dr. Paul Myers, emeritus professor of Geology at the University of Wisconsin, Eau Claire assisted by Geologist Martita Stearns.  For more information or to register write:  [email protected].
